charset="utf-8" From: Hongyan Xia Create empty mappings in the second e820 pass. Also, destroy existing direct map mappings created in the first pass. To make xenheap pages visible in guests, it is necessary to create empty L3 tables in the direct map even when directmap=3Dno, since guest cr3s copy idle domain's L4 entries, which means they will share mappings in the direct map if we pre-populate idle domain's L4 entries and L3 tables. A helper is introduced for this. Also, after the direct map is actually gone, we need to stop updating the direct map in update_xen_mappings().
